Nissan launches new generation of Kicks with exclusive e-Power engine and dual 12-inch dashboard

The Japanese automaker has officially announced the arrival of the second generation of its compact sports utility vehicle on the Asian market, with sales expected to start in the last quarter of this year. The vehicle underwent a complete redesign of its structure, adopting a new platform that aims to increase the torsional rigidity and durability of the chassis in different driving conditions.

Unlike the model previously sold, the new version abandons the rounded lines to adopt a more square and robust posture. The manufacturer’s strategy is to align the car’s appearance with the brand’s latest global standards, seeking to attract consumers who value an imposing and modern design in daily urban traffic.

The development of this generation took into account the specific demands of local drivers, resulting in fine adjustments to the suspension and electric steering calibration. Engineering focused on delivering a more stable driving experience, suitable for both high-speed expressways and the narrow streets of large Japanese metropolises.

Expanded architecture and optimization of internal space

The dimensions of the utility vehicle have grown significantly to provide greater comfort for occupants and increase cargo capacity. The total length now reaches 4,366 millimeters, while the width has been expanded to 1,801 millimeters, figures that place the vehicle at a higher level within its category in the automotive market.

The wheelbase also underwent important structural changes, measuring exactly 2,660 millimeters. Esse The increase directly reflects the space available for the legs of passengers traveling in the rear seat, resolving one of the main criticisms directed at the previous generation of the model by owners and sector experts.

The trunk was redesigned to optimize luggage accommodation, maintaining a flat area even with the rear seats completely folded down. The new arrangement of mechanical components allowed the compartment to be deepened without compromising the space allocated to the spare tire or quick tire repair kits, facilitating family use.

In addition to the gain in useful volume, acoustic engineering applied new sound absorbing materials to the doors, floor and fire wall of the engine compartment. The main objective is to isolate the cabin from external noise, wind and tire rolling, raising the standard of silence on board during long road trips.

Electrified motorization and fuel efficiency

The Japanese market will exclusively receive the engine based on the brand’s hybrid propulsion system, which uses the combustion engine only as an energy generator to power the lithium-ion battery pack. The vehicle is driven 100% of the time by the electric motor, which guarantees instant torque delivery and linear acceleration, typical characteristics of fully electric cars. The system calibration was rigorously adjusted to maximize the thermal efficiency of the gasoline engine, drastically reducing fuel consumption and polluting gas emissions in heavy traffic and urban congestion scenarios.

The transmission has been reconfigured to work in perfect harmony with the new energy management software, reducing the combustion engine’s revolutions at cruising speeds to avoid unnecessary noise. The positioning of the battery pack was relocated to the central part of the vehicle’s floor, a complex structural change that lowered the center of gravity and improved weight distribution between the front and rear axles. Essa technical change results in less body roll in tight curves and provides a greater sense of safety for the driver when carrying out evasive maneuvers at high speeds.

Cabin digitalization and advanced connectivity

The interior environment of the sports utility vehicle was completely modernized to meet the demands of a highly connected public, highlighting the adoption of a front panel made up of two 12.3-inch digital screens integrated under the same anti-reflective glass frame. The first screen acts as a configurable instrument panel, displaying vital driving data, real-time hybrid system energy flow and scheduled maintenance alerts. The second display concentrates the functions of the infotainment system, satellite navigation with traffic updates and cabin climate adjustments. The native software offers fast processing and supports cable-free smartphone mirroring, making it easy to access music apps, maps and read text messages by voice command. The designers chose to keep some essential physical controls on the center console, such as the rotary volume buttons and tactile shortcuts for the automatic air conditioning, ensuring that the driver does not need to take their attention off the road to make simple adjustments while driving. The interior finish uses soft-touch materials on the dashboard and doors, replacing the hard plastics of the previous generation with textured linings that simulate leather with contrasting stitching, elevating the perception of overall quality and refinement of the cabin.

Commercial dispute in the utilities segment

The introduction of the new model occurs at a time of high competition in the Asian market, where other traditional automakers already dominate a large part of sales with widely consolidated products. Veículos Direct competitors have a strong popular appeal due to their history of mechanical reliability and the aggressive prices charged for their entry-level versions at dealerships.

To gain market share and attract new customer profiles, the commercial strategy involves positioning the car as a superior category option, justifying a possible higher value through the robust technological package offered as standard. The manufacturer is betting that the consumer will be willing to invest more for the exclusive electrified engine and the refined level of finish.

The dealer network will begin an intensive test-drive program focused on demonstrating the practical advantages of immediate electric torque and the high level of onboard silence. The management’s expectation is that practical driving experience will be the decisive factor in converting customers who currently own models from rival brands in the same price range.

Road assistance and safety systems

The active safety package has been updated with the inclusion of long-range radar sensors and high-definition cameras installed in the windshield and door mirrors. The driving assistance system allows the vehicle to maintain cruising speed, adjust the safe distance to the car in front and remain centered in the lane autonomously on well-signposted highways.

Emergency braking technology is now capable of detecting pedestrians and cyclists even in low light conditions at night, automatically applying the brakes if the driver does not react in time. Sensores blind spot and rear cross traffic alert complete the list of equipment aimed at preventing side collisions and accidents during parking maneuvers.

Visual identity and external aerodynamics

The front of the vehicle features a redesigned front grille that reinterprets the brand’s classic concept, merging with the tapered LED headlights to create a horizontal light signature that expands the perception of the car’s width. The roof with contrasting paint and floating effect was maintained as the model’s trademark, but the inclination of the rear column was considerably softened to reduce aerodynamic drag, directly contributing to the improvement of fuel consumption rates on road journeys. Nas sides, the pronounced wheel arches house light alloy wheels with an unprecedented design, which can reach 19 inches in the top of the line versions, filling the visual space and reinforcing the sporty stance of the utility vehicle on the streets.
